What affects the price

The final bill for a wood fireplace depends on several moving parts. Choosing between a simple pre-fabricated insert and a custom-built masonry hearth changes labor costs significantly. You also need to consider the condition of your existing chimney; if it needs a new liner or structural repairs to meet local safety codes, that adds to the total. Efficiency ratings and the finish materials you select—like stone, brick, or high-end metal trim—also influence the investment required for your home.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What is the most efficient wood-burning fireplace?

Efficiency in wood-burning fireplaces often relates to how well they contain and radiate heat. Inserts and stoves are typically more efficient than open hearths, as they are designed to minimize heat loss up the chimney. Will a wood-burning fireplace heat a house?

A wood-burning fireplace can provide supplemental heat for the immediate area and can help take the edge off cooler St. Petersburg evenings. For primary heating, especially in larger homes, it might not be sufficient on its own.
